| Re: MediaMonkey to manage iPod
If you want to add the tracks to the Library, Copy and then paste the selected tracks into a directory in MediaMonkey's Library | Locations node. If you want to add the tracks to a drive or device, without adding them to the library, Copy and Paste the selected tracks into a directory in MediaMonkey's My Computer node. |
